Election cartoon drawn by John Stampone for the AFL-CIO News, November 5, 1966

1966-11-541 x 41 cmDrawing. Design. IllustrationmonochromeJump to full detailsRequest from Special Collections

Summary:Hand-illustrated election cartoon drawn by John Stampone for the AFL-CIO News. This cartoon appeared in Volume 11, No. 45 of the AFL-CIO News. Dated November 5, 1966. Cartoon depicts a laborer, or worker, standing in front of a sign that reads, "VOTE Nov. 8". Intended to remind people to vote in the upcoming election.
